Domino 9 und frühere Versionen > ND6: Entwicklung

Mehrere Spaltenwerte mit PICKLISTSTRINGS aus einer anderen DB?

<< < (2/2)

Axel:

--- Zitat von: networkaccess am 22.03.06 - 11:46:03 ---Hallo,
ist es irgendwie möglich, mit Pickliststrings mehrere Spaltenwerte auszulesen?
Das Script funktioniert, aber eben mit nur einem Wert.

--- Ende Zitat ---

Mit einem Trick geht das schon.

Du fügst in deine Ansicht für die Picklist eine weitere Spalte (z.B. als letzte) ein. diese versteckst du und in der Spaltenformel baust du die Felder mit einem Trennzeichen zusammen, aus denen du die Infos brauchst.
Z.B. so Feld1 + "~" Feld2.

Von der Picklist laässt du diese Spalte zurückgeben und mit StrToken kannst du die einzelnen Werte aus dem Rückgabewert extrahieren.


Axel

Driri:
Oder, was Bernhard sicherlich andeuten wollte, Du benutzt doch PickListCollection.

Als Ergebnis bekommst Du dann eine DocCollection zurück und wenn Du den zweiten Parameter auf False setzt, enthält diese auch nur ein Document.
Darüber kannst Du dann ja auch beliebige Doc-Inhalte zugreifen.

networkaccess:
Danke, aber ich darf an der DB, aus der ich auslese nichts ändern... (Ist unser CRM System, externe Firma)

Olaf

Axel:
Ja, dann bleibt dir eigentlich nur PickListCollection übrig. Bernhard und Ingo haben es bereits geschrieben.

Damit hast du Zugriff auf das gesamte Dokument und kannst alle x-beliebigen Felder auslesen.


Axel
 

Navigation

[0] Themen-Index

[*] Vorherige Sete

Zur normalen Ansicht wechseln